Welcome to 367 St James St, a timeless two-storey home rich with character, charm, and over a century of stories. Once photographed alongside the King and Queen of England during their Royal visit to London in 1939, this home has been lovingly maintained and thoughtfully updated while preserving its historic elegance. The main floor features gleaming hardwood floors, soaring 12-foot ceilings, and an original fireplace framed with marble tile. Oversized windows fill the living and dining rooms with natural light, creating warm and inviting spaces for everyday living and entertaining. The spacious dining room easily hosts family gatherings, while the functional kitchen offers a generous island with seating and plenty of workspace. A convenient 2-piece bathroom and a cozy den overlooking the backyard, complete with an electric fireplace, add comfort and flexibility to the layout. Upstairs, you will find two distinct living areas. To the left are three generous bedrooms with hardwood floors, 12-foot ceilings, and charming transom windows above the doors. The updated 4-piece bathroom blends modern convenience with original built-ins and storage. A cedar-lined closet provides ideal extra storage. A fourth bedroom offers flexibility as a nursery, office, or playroom. Original radiators paired with forced-air heating keep the home comfortable year-round. The unfinished attic offers endless potential for a studio, office, retreat, or play space. Numerous updates include basement and attic insulation (2003), furnace (2006), roof (2016), refrigerator and dishwasher (2019), washer (2020), and updated A/C and boiler systems (2021). The expansive backyard offers potential for an additional dwelling unit, ideal for an in-law suite or short-term rental. Located in the heart of Old North, this home is steps from Western University, downtown, excellent schools, and all the charm the neighbourhood is known for.
